About Sadatganj Village
Sadatganj is one of the larger villages in Sirauli Gauspur tehsil, in the district of Bara Banki, Uttar Pradesh.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 9,600, made up of 5,050 males and 4,550 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 901 females per 1000 males. The village covers 311.86 hectares hectares.

Getting to Sadatganj
The census records public bus service for Sadatganj as Available within village. Private bus service is recorded as Available within village.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
